St Nicholas Market is a historical market located in Bristol City Centre, elected 'one of the 10 ideal markets in the UK' by The Guardian. The market is divided into three areas The Exchange Hall, The Glass Arcade and The Covered Market. It supplies a vast array of food, vintage and speciality items from around the world.


On Fridays and Saturdays, there is an independent market with around 30 stalls offering art, crafts, classic apparel and even more. Bristol is a city in the South West of England that is understood for its thriving songs and arts scenes, dynamic environment-friendly spaces, and first-rate education and learning and study centres. Among the city's most preferred green rooms is Eastville Park, situated near the city centre. Info can be discovered here. Eastville Park is a huge park covering 35 hectares and flaunting a selection of activities and destinations.


Nature enthusiasts can delight in cycling and walking courses that pass through the length of the park (Bristol parking). There is also a devoted bird-watching area, bird hides, and a variety of nature tracks. The park is recognized for its vivid wildlife, with a selection of various sorts of birdlife, including track yeast infections, robins, woodpeckers, and wonderful tits
